Skip to content

25. Делители числа

Maxim Sikanov edited this page Feb 24, 2024 · 3 revisions

Материалы для изучения

Алексей Кабанов (25 задание на делители)

Алексей Кабанов (25 задание на маски)


Задания для закрепления

Напишите программу, которая ищет среди целых чисел, принадлежащих числовому отрезку [95632; 95650], числа, имеющие ровно шесть различных нечётных натуральных делителей. Для каждого найденного числа запишите эти шесть делителей в шесть соседних столбцов на экране с новой строки. Делители в строке должны следовать в порядке возрастания. Например, в диапазоне [2; 48] ровно шесть нечётных различных натуральных делителей имеет число 45, поэтому для этого диапазона вывод на экране должна содержать следующие значения: 1 3 5 9 15 45

Обозначим через M разность максимального и минимального натуральных делителей целого числа, не считая единицы и самого числа. Если таких делителей у числа нет, то считаем значение M равным нулю. Напишите программу, которая перебирает целые числа, большие 350000, в порядке возрастания и ищет среди них такие, для которых значение M при делении на 23 даёт в остатке 9. Запишите первые 6 найденных чисел в порядке возрастания, справа от каждого числа запишите соответствующее значение M.

Запиши ответ в одну строку в том порядке, в каком вывела ответ твоя программа через пробел (просто скопируй значения и вставь в поле).

Обозначим через P(N) – произведение 5 наименьших различных нетривиальных делителей натурального числа N (не считая единицы и самого числа). Если у числа N меньше 5 таких делителей, то P(N) считается равным нулю. Найдите 5 наименьших натуральных чисел, превышающих 300 000 000, для которых P(N) оканчивается на 31 и не превышает N. В ответе для каждого найденного числа запишите сначала значение P(N), а затем – наибольший делитель, вошедший в произведение P(N).

Запиши ответ в одну строку в том порядке, в каком вывела ответ твоя программа через пробел (просто скопируй значения и вставь в поле).

image

image

image

image

image

Ответы

  1. 1 3 9 10627 31881 95643 1 7 49 61 427 2989 1 5 25 1913 9565 47825
  2. 350015 69998 350017 8496 350036 175016 350073 116688 350082 175039 350128 175062
  3. 26222031 199 2481831 53 303831 33 1274931 59 143483131 121
  4. 122145 2395 122451 2401 124542 2442 124593 2443 127245 2495
  5. 170200 1150 128464 868 126244 853
  6. 122157574 918478 1021575394 7681018 1421575554 10688538 1821575714 13696058
  7. 117440512 25 161414428 11 210827008 15 275365888 19
  8. 109401632 3418801 110766728 13845841 112550881 112550881 113592964 28398241